Heim  >  Artikel  >  Web-Frontend  >  Der Unterschied zwischen Rand und Polsterung in CSS

Der Unterschied zwischen Rand und Polsterung in CSS

下次还敢
下次还敢Original
2024-04-28 15:00:26489Durchsuche

In CSS gibt der Rand den Abstand zwischen einem Element und umgebenden Elementen an, und der Abstand gibt den Abstand zwischen dem Elementinhalt und der Elementgrenze an. Der Standardwert für beide ist 0, der Rand wirkt sich auf den Bereich außerhalb des Elementrands aus und die Polsterung wirkt sich auf den Bereich innerhalb des Rands aus.

Der Unterschied zwischen Rand und Polsterung in CSS

Der Unterschied zwischen Rand und Polsterung in CSS

Kommen wir gleich zur Sache:

Rand und Polsterung sind zwei verschiedene Eigenschaften in CSS, die zur Steuerung des Abstands um ein Element verwendet werden. Margin gibt den Abstand zwischen einem Element und umgebenden Elementen oder den Grenzen des Browsers an, während padding den Abstand zwischen dem Inhalt des Elements und den Grenzen des Elements angibt.

Detaillierte Erklärung:

Margin

  • Gibt den Abstand eines Elements zu umgebenden Elementen oder dem Rand des Browsers an.
  • Kann vier Werte haben (oben, unten, links, rechts) oder einen Wert, der auf alle vier Richtungen angewendet wird.
  • Standardwert ist 0.
  • Positive Werte entfernen das Element weiter von umgebenden Elementen, während negative Werte es näher an umgebende Elemente rücken.

padding

  • Gibt den Abstand zwischen dem Elementinhalt und der Elementgrenze an.
  • Kann auch vier Werte haben oder einen Wert, der auf alle vier Richtungen angewendet wird.
  • Standardwert ist 0.
  • Positive Werte verschieben den Elementinhalt vom Rand weg, während negative Werte ihn näher an den Rand verschieben.

Zusammenfassung der Unterschiede:

Eigenschaften Rand Auffüllung
Funktion Kontrollieren Sie den Abstand zwischen Elementen und umgebenden Elementen. Kontrollieren Sie den Abstand zwischen Inhalts- und Elementgrenzen
Der Standardwert 0 0
wirkt sich auf den Inhalt aus Bereich außerhalb der Elementgrenze Bereich innerhalb der Elementgrenze

Das obige ist der detaillierte Inhalt vonDer Unterschied zwischen Rand und Polsterung in CSS.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Vorheriger Artikel:Was bedeutet Hover in CSS?Nächster Artikel:Was bedeutet Hover in CSS?